Transaction 20500697f7692764cb10a11dc1909c52393668ccbfa6fea56b3aaf2e79dbacbb
1 Input
2 Outputs
- 20500697f7692764cb10a11dc1909c52393668ccbfa6fea56b3aaf2e79dbacbb:0
- 20500697f7692764cb10a11dc1909c52393668ccbfa6fea56b3aaf2e79dbacbb:1
value 10000000
address 1ES1uEwFev1uRCMHq4aZATakKaJGg3TFMN
value 7489318
address 15BY11uPJFfKixdzmYoCAgMM4fkyqnG4F6